thingsboard的部署步骤
时间: 2023-03-02 12:16:03 浏览: 333
ThingsBoard 是一款开源的物联网平台,支持从设备数据收集到数据可视化和分析等一系列功能。以下是 ThingsBoard 的部署步骤:
1. 准备环境:需要安装 Java 运行时环境和 PostgreSQL 数据库。
2. 下载 ThingsBoard:从 ThingsBoard 的官网上下载安装包,并解压缩到目标文件夹中。
3. 配置数据库:创建一个数据库和用户,将数据库的连接信息配置到 ThingsBoard 的配置文件中。
4. 启动 ThingsBoard:使用启动脚本启动 ThingsBoard,等待启动完成。
5. 访问 ThingsBoard:在浏览器中输入 ThingsBoard 的访问地址,即可开始使用。
需要注意的是,在部署 ThingsBoard 的过程中,还需要进行一些其他的配置,如设置管理员账户、配置邮件服务器、配置 MQTT 和 CoAP 等协议支持等。如果您是初次部署 ThingsBoard,建议先阅读 ThingsBoard 的官方文档,了解更详细的部署步骤和配置方法。
相关问题
thingsboard源码本地部署
ThingsBoard 是一个开源物联网平台,用于设备管理和数据收集。要进行源码本地部署,您需要按照以下步骤操作:
1. 准备环境:确保您的本地开发环境已经安装了 JDK 8 或更高版本、Maven 3 和 Git。
2. 克隆源码:通过 Git 将 ThingsBoard 项目代码克隆到本地。可以使用以下命令:
```
git clone https://github.com/thingsboard/thingsboard.git
cd thingsboard
```
3. 编译项目:使用 Maven 命令编译项目。运行以下命令:
```
mvn clean install -DskipTests
```
4. 配置数据库:在部署之前,您需要配置数据库。ThingsBoard 支持多种数据库,例如 H2、PostgreSQL 和 MySQL。您可以选择其中一种,安装相应的数据库软件,并根据 ThingsBoard 的文档配置数据库连接。
5. 运行服务:编译完成后,可以使用 Maven Spring Boot 插件直接运行 ThingsBoard。在项目的根目录执行以下命令:
```
./mvnw spring-boot:run
```
或者如果您希望将其打包为可执行的 jar 文件,可以运行:
```
./mvnw clean package
```
然后使用命令运行 jar 文件:
```
java -jar target/thingsboard.jar
```
6. 访问 ThingsBoard:在浏览器中访问 http://localhost:8080,您将看到 ThingsBoard 的用户界面。默认的登录凭据是 sysadmin@thingsboard.org / sysadmin。
7. 首次登录后,按照界面提示进行系统设置和设备模拟,以完成初始配置。
请注意,在部署过程中,您可能需要根据自己的环境和需求进行一些定制化的配置,比如端口号、数据存储路径等。
thingsboard物联网平台在ubuntu部署具体步骤
您好,感谢您的问题。关于thingsboard物联网平台在ubuntu部署的具体步骤,我可以给您简单介绍一下:
1.首先下载安装Java JDK,可访问Oracle官网下载。
2.下载Thingsboard的源码或二进制文件,官网提供。
3.在终端中运行命令 “sudo apt-get install postgresql” 安装数据库。
4.将下载的thingsboard文件解压,进入conf目录,将thingsboard.conf文件重命名并编辑。
5.完成配置后,在终端中切换到thingsboard目录,执行命令 “sudo /usr/share/thingsboard/bin/install/install.sh” 安装thingboard。
6.启动thingsboard服务,可在终端中输入命令 “sudo service thingsboard start” 启动。
希望这些信息可以对您有帮助。